Story summary
- The Italian Grand Prix at Monza is crucial for Formula 1, requiring low-drag aerodynamic setups.
- Teams like McLaren, Ferrari, and Red Bull have made upgrades to boost performance.
- McLaren added five changes, including a reprofiled front suspension and low-drag wings.
- Ferrari reused 2024 components, enhancing drag reduction with a lighter rear wing.
- Red Bull focused on floor modifications to improve downforce and reduce drag.
